Norwegian Star Cruise Review

Dean Borys

Age: 26
Occupation: Project Management
Number of Cruises: 4
Cruise Line: Norwegian
Ship: Star
Sailing Date: December 7th, 2004
Itinerary: Mexican Riviera

My wife and I sailed on the Norwegian Star and enjoyed every minute of it! Unfortunately, I’ve read more than a few negative reviews about this ship and NCL in general, and I feel that I have to submit my opinion.

>From the moment we boarded we knew this would be a vacation to remember. Smiling crew, and a spotless ship greeted us as rushed to explore what would be our home for the next 8 days.

The food was excellent in the restaurants. No complaints here. We tried Le Bistro one evening and it was wonderful. I would recommend “treating” yourselves to at least one evening in a “Specialty” restaurant, but by no means are the other restaurants or buffets sub par. The Freestyle Dining experience was great; eat what you want, where you want, when you want.

Our cabin was just as we had expected it..…small. We had an inside cabin that we hardly spent any waking hours in at all. (Tip: If you have an inside cabin, turn your TV on to the Bridge Cam before you go to sleep, and leave it on all night. You’ll awake to a beautiful view, just like you had a window!) Our cabin stewards were wonderful, the cabin was always clean, and turned down for nights.

The pool area was great. Service around the pool was second to none. I couldn’t even put my empty Corona down without a server coming right by to offer to open another for me. (Thanks, Dendy!) They sold 6 Coronas for the price of 5 all week long. Six Coronas for $18.25, again no complaints.

Make sure you read your copy of the “Freestyle Daily.” There are so many things going on and you don’t want to miss out.

The entertainment was amazing; from our cruise director Kieron Buffery right to the China Star Acrobats, everyone put on a great show. If the entertainment on this ship doesn’t make you laugh, smile, sing and dance; nothing will.

Our Port and Cruise Consultant on board, Fiona McKenzie, was excellent. Questions about ports? I recommend seeing her a day or two before and she’s always willing to help.

All in all, our vacation was wonderful; and judging by the line up to see Fiona to book another cruise, we weren’t the only ones who though so. In the last day or so Fiona takes appointments to book future cruises….Did we book another? ….You guessed it… we are booked to sail on the NCL Jewel, December 25th, 2005.

Your cruise on the Star will be what you make of it. Have fun and enjoy it, because it goes by way too quickly!
